Web14 sep. 2024 · To calculate the WIP precisely, you would have to count each inventory item and determine the valuation accordingly manually. Fortunately, you can use the work-in-process formula to determine an accurate estimate. It is: Beginning WIP Inventory + Manufacturing Costs – COGM = Ending WIP Inventory. WebHow Calculated When a task is first created, the percent work complete is zero percent. If you enter actual work for the task, Project calculates percent work complete as follows: Percent Work Complete = (Actual Work / Work) * 100. If you type a value in the % Work Complete field, Project automatically calculates actual work and remaining work.
